Enter At Your Own Risk ReviewThis second album I enjoyed even more than the first, maybe because Rustie's voice underwent some changes, maybe because she had a better sound engineer, maybe because the wind blew from a different direction, maybe..... Don't know exactly why, but it sounded better to me. Hey, maybe it was because I got it for free as a result of a "2 for 1" sale Rustie was having at the time. I always did like the price of, FREE!! ;-) But anyway you look at it, there aren't any bad tracks on this album and that's an honest statement folks! It all came together for Rustie on this album; the song selection, the band she had behind her, the engineering crew, the whole enchilada. My picks for favorite tracks start with the title song, "Enter At Your Own Risk," which contains a line about "watch out for the midnight work all over this town." Now I ask you, since poor ol' Doug works a midnight shift, can't you expect me to love a song with lyrics like that? Other 'best picks' include "I'm Not Going Til I'm Gone", "So Close, So Far", "Trouble" (another real honky tonk toe tapper), and especially "In Care Of The Blues" (with a neat sax part!) and "Looking Back" which is a slow ballad type that would be great for a "hold'em close" slow dance with your favorite honey. I think the really great piano playing by Tim Atwood really contributes a lot to the overall sound of the songs!
